On the subject of assessing a website’s popularity and site visitors, Alexa Net ranking has actually been a vital player while in the digital planet For many years. You’ve likely heard of Alexa’s ranking process, but does one definitely understand what it is and how it works? This information https://buywebtraffic11097.amoblog.com/not-known-details-about-buy-website-visitors-56478572